GRE隧道中Keepalive机制是如何检测隧道状态并实现故障恢复的?
时间: 2024-11-11 17:34:16 浏览: 13
GRE隧道的Keepalive机制通过周期性地发送探测报文来监测隧道两端的连通性,从而确保隧道的稳定性和可靠性。为了帮助理解这一机制以及如何在实际项目中应用,可以参考《理解GRE隧道Keepalive机制》这份资源,它将深入解释Keepalive的工作原理及其在网络中的作用。
参考资源链接:[理解GRE隧道Keepalive机制](https://wenku.csdn.net/doc/7h98jkebr7?spm=1055.2569.3001.10343)
Keepalive报文通常由隧道的一端发送,如果在预定的时间内未收到对端的响应,本地设备会判断隧道的远端可能已经失效。此时,本地设备可以关闭隧道接口,并触发备份路由或静态路由的切换,确保数据包仍然能够有效地从源点传输到目的地。整个过程中,Keepalive机制通过检测隧道两端的连通性,起到了关键的网络故障检测和恢复的作用。
在配置Keepalive时,网络管理员需要设置合适的探测频率和超时时间,以适应不同的网络环境和需求。Keepalive机制的实施有助于减少网络故障对业务的影响,提高网络的整体可用性和可靠性。
掌握了GRE隧道Keepalive机制之后,还可以进一步深入研究接口状态、静态路由和动态路由协议的工作原理,以及它们如何协同工作以实现更复杂的数据包转发和网络故障检测。为了在项目实战中更好地应用这些知识,建议继续深入学习相关网络技术,以实现更加健壮和可扩展的网络架构。
参考资源链接:[理解GRE隧道Keepalive机制](https://wenku.csdn.net/doc/7h98jkebr7?spm=1055.2569.3001.10343)
阅读全文